    I did the diet pills in 2002. I lost 56 pounds great. But the downfall is coming of the pills. (mood swings/anger/frustration). When your on the pills you in this "fairyland experience" and don't really deal with why you put on the weight. I gained about 40 pounds back . So I'm at square one again. Learning how to journal, plan out my meals, exercise regularly etc etc. the best thing I've done is start meditating in the morning and letting go of all the drama from the day before and gotten a few smaller fit friends I go to the gym with. I needed to learn to be around people who had the energy and healthy lifestyle I'm working towards.

    The pills will take away your appetite but they won't help you deal with why you put on the weight.

    I would like to add that I am sticking to 1340 calories per day and running 3 times per week also. I'm not relying on pills to do the hard work for me. The pills aid dieting by stopping your body absorbing 30% of the fat you consume. They do not suppress my appetitte, or put me into some sort of "fairyland".
